Stephenville, Nf vs Casablanca Climate & Distance Between

Morocco flag
  • The distance between Stephenville, Nf, Canada and Casablanca, Morocco is approximately 4,484 km or 2,786 mi.
  • To reach Stephenville, Nf in this distance one would set out from Casablanca bearing 307.4°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Stephenville, Nf bearing 272.5° or W .
  • Stephenville, Nf has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b) whereas Casablanca has a Mediterranean hot climate (Csa).
  • The mean annual temperature is 12.7 °C (22.9°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 13.4 °C (24.1°F) more in Stephenville, Nf.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 846.2 mm (33.3 in) more which is equivalent to 846.2 l/m² (20.77 US gal/ft²) or 8,462,000 l/ha (904,644 US gal/ac) more. About 3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.9° lower in Stephenville, Nf than in Casablanca.
